phpt图书管理系统课程设计_第1页
phpt图书管理系统课程设计_第2页
phpt图书管理系统课程设计_第3页
phpt图书管理系统课程设计_第4页
phpt图书管理系统课程设计_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

phpt图书管理系统课程设计一、课程目标

知识目标:

1.掌握PHP语言基础,包括变量、数据类型、运算符、控制结构等;

2.学会使用MySQL数据库进行数据存储和管理;

3.理解图书管理系统的业务逻辑,掌握其功能模块设计;

4.了解Web开发的基本流程,掌握HTML、CSS、JavaScript等前端技术。

技能目标:

1.能够运用PHP编写图书管理系统后端代码,实现用户注册、登录、查询、借阅等基本功能;

2.能够使用MySQL设计和创建图书管理系统数据库,进行数据表的创建、查询和更新操作;

3.能够运用前端技术实现用户界面设计,提高用户体验;

4.能够运用版本控制工具(如Git)对项目进行管理,养成良好的编程习惯。

情感态度价值观目标:

1.培养学生的团队协作精神,学会与他人共同解决问题;

2.增强学生的编程自信心,激发他们学习编程的兴趣和热情;

3.培养学生的创新意识,鼓励他们在项目中尝试新方法和技术;

4.培养学生的责任感,让他们意识到编写代码对实际业务的重要性。

本课程针对高年级学生,结合学科特点和教学要求,以项目驱动的方式进行教学。课程旨在帮助学生掌握PHP图书管理系统的开发技能,培养他们具备实际项目开发能力。通过本课程的学习,学生将能够独立完成一个具有实际意义的Web项目,为今后从事软件开发工作打下坚实基础。

二、教学内容

1.PHP基础:

-变量、数据类型、常量

-运算符、表达式、流程控制(条件语句、循环语句)

-函数、数组和字符串操作

-面向对象编程基础

2.MySQL数据库:

-数据库基本概念、MySQL安装与配置

-数据表创建、数据类型、约束

-SQL语句(SELECT、INSERT、UPDATE、DELETE)

-数据库设计原则与优化

3.Web前端技术:

-HTML标签、表单提交、页面布局

-CSS样式、盒模型、响应式设计

-JavaScript基础、DOM操作、事件处理

4.PHP与MySQL结合开发:

-PHP连接MySQL数据库

-数据库操作(查询、插入、更新、删除)

-PDO扩展库的使用

5.图书管理系统功能模块设计:

-用户注册、登录功能

-图书查询、借阅、归还功能

-管理员管理图书、用户功能

-数据统计与分析功能

6.项目实战与团队协作:

-项目需求分析、功能模块划分

-代码编写、测试与调试

-版本控制(Git)与团队协作

-项目部署与维护

教学内容按照以上大纲进行安排,与课本章节紧密关联,确保学生能够系统地掌握PHP图书管理系统开发所需的知识和技能。在教学过程中,教师需关注学生的接受程度,适时调整教学进度,确保教学质量。

三、教学方法

本课程采用以下多样化的教学方法,旨在激发学生的学习兴趣,提高他们的主动性和实践能力:

1.讲授法:

-对于PHP基础、MySQL数据库原理和Web前端技术等理论知识,采用讲授法进行教学,为学生奠定扎实的基础。

-讲授过程中注重与实际案例相结合,使理论知识更具说服力和实用性。

2.案例分析法:

-通过分析典型的图书管理系统案例,让学生了解项目开发的整体流程和业务逻辑。

-鼓励学生参与案例讨论,培养他们分析问题、解决问题的能力。

3.讨论法:

-在课程中设置小组讨论环节,让学生针对特定问题展开讨论,互相交流心得,共同解决问题。

-教师引导讨论方向,确保讨论内容与课程目标紧密关联。

4.实验法:

-设置实验课程,让学生动手实践PHP和MySQL编程,巩固所学知识。

-引导学生进行项目实战,从需求分析、功能设计到编码、测试,逐步完成图书管理系统开发。

5.团队协作法:

-鼓励学生以小组形式进行项目开发,培养团队协作能力。

-教师负责监督项目进度,指导学生解决协作过程中的问题。

6.情景教学法:

-创设实际项目开发的情境,让学生在模拟真实环境中学习,提高他们的职业素养。

-通过角色扮演,让学生了解项目开发中各个角色的职责和协作方式。

7.反馈与评价:

-定期收集学生对课程教学的反馈,及时调整教学方法,以满足学生的学习需求。

-对学生的学习成果进行评价,包括个人项目完成情况、团队协作表现和知识掌握程度等。

四、教学评估

为确保教学质量和全面反映学生的学习成果,本课程采用以下评估方式:

1.平时表现:

-考察学生在课堂上的参与程度、提问和回答问题的积极性,以及团队协作中的表现。

-通过课堂讨论、小组互动等形式,评估学生的沟通能力、协作精神及创新意识。

2.作业评估:

-布置与课程内容相关的编程作业,评估学生运用PHP和MySQL解决问题的能力。

-对作业进行评分,关注学生的代码质量、逻辑思维和编程规范。

3.项目评估:

-对学生完成的项目进行综合评估,包括功能实现、代码质量、用户体验等方面。

-评估学生在项目开发过程中的需求分析、设计、编码、测试等环节的表现。

4.期中、期末考试:

-设立期中、期末考试,全面测试学生对课程知识的掌握程度。

-考试内容涵盖PHP基础、MySQL数据库、Web前端技术等核心知识点。

5.实验报告:

-学生需提交实验报告,详细记录实验过程、遇到的问题及解决方案。

-评估学生在实验过程中的动手能力、问题解决能力和总结反思能力。

6.自我评估与同伴评估:

-鼓励学生进行自我评估,反思学习过程中的优点和不足。

-设立同伴评估环节,让学生相互评价,提高评估的客观性和公正性。

7.成长记录:

-建立学生的成长记录,关注他们在课程学习中的进步和成长。

-结合学生的平时表现、作业、项目、考试等各方面表现,综合评价学生的学习成果。

五、教学安排

为确保教学任务在有限时间内顺利完成,同时考虑学生的实际情况和需求,本课程的教学安排如下:

1.教学进度:

-课程共计16周,每周安排2课时,共计32课时。

-第1-4周:PHP基础学习,包括变量、数据类型、控制结构等;

-第5-8周:MySQL数据库学习,涉及数据库设计、SQL语句等;

-第9-12周:Web前端技术学习,包括HTML、CSS、JavaScript等;

-第13-16周:项目实战,分阶段完成图书管理系统开发。

2.教学时间:

-根据学生的作息时间,将课程安排在学生精力充沛的时段进行,以提高学习效果。

-避免在学生考试、假期等特殊时期安排课程,确保学生能够全身心投入学习。

3.教学地点:

-理论课程安排在多媒体教室进行,方便教师演示和讲解。

-实验课程安排在计算机实验室,确保学生能够随时动手实践。

4.课外辅导:

-教师在课外时间提供线上和线下辅导,解答学生在学习中遇到的问题。

-鼓励学生利用课外时间进行自主学习,培养他们的自学能力和解决问题的能力。

5.调整

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论